Woman charged for spiking smoothie with antifreeze

SALT LAKE CITY (AP) — Authorities say a woman is in an Oregon jail charged with second-degree attempted murder for giving an elderly Utah man a peach smoothie spiked with antifreeze.

Police in Vernal, Utah, say 33-year-old Selena Irene York was arrested Tuesday in Eugene, Ore.

Court records indicate York and her daughter were living in Vernal with then-78-year-old Edward Zurbuchen in 2008. Police say he nearly died after York bought the fruit smoothie from a nearby store, dumped half of it out then filled the rest with antifreeze before he drank it.

Court records indicate York confessed to police detectives recently after being confronted with information provided by a jilted boyfriend.

It was not immediately clear if York had an attorney or when she would be transported back to Utah to face state charges.
